Oppo has launched a new phone out of its A-series christened A15. It’s an entry-grade phone with an Helio P35 chipset at the core. Inside, it also packs a 4,230mAh battery. Let’s see what else this affordable handset has to offer.
Oppo A15 Highlights
Oppo has a 6.55-inch HD + LCD display on the front with 720 × 1600 pixels, 89% screen-to-body ratio, and 20: 9 aspect ratio. There is a water-drop notch on top, which has a 5MP selfie camera.
By the back, there’s a 13MP primary sensor along with a 2MP depth sensor and a 2MP macro sensor. It supports FHD video recording for videography. The rear camera comes with 6x zoom and 1080p @ 30fps video recording support.

Under the hood, it carries Helio P35 coupled with 3GB RAM, 32GB storage, and a 4230mAh battery. The software is Android 10 with ColorOS on top.
Oppo A15 Price and Availability

Oppo offers the device in Dynamic Black and Mystery Blue colors. The phone has been launched in a solo 3GB + 32GB model, priced at Rs. 10,990. The device will be on sale via Amazon.in. The date hasn’t been revealed yet.

Oppo A15 specification
Model | Oppo A15 |
The display | 6.55-inch HD + display TFT, 720 x 1600 pixels, Waterdrop notch |
The processor | MediaTek Helio P35 |
RAM | 3GB |
Internal storage | 32GB |
Software | Android 10 based Color OS 7.2 |
Selfie camera | 5MP |
Rear camera | 13MP + 2MP + 2MP, LED flash |
The battery | 4230mAh, |
Sim | Dual sim dual standby |
Misc things | 3G, 4G, VoLTE, Wi-Fi, GPS / GLONASS, rear fingerprint scanner, 3.5mm audio jack |
